Role Purpose & Accountabilities:
We are seeking 2 dedicated Exams Operations Officers to join our team and ensure the effective and efficient delivery of exams within a small or remote exam office location. This role involves handling confidential materials, managing test delivery, engaging with Venue Supervisors, and coordinating risk or issue resolution. As the point of contact for Venues/Venue Supervisors on test days, including weekends, you will be responsible for product service support, test delivery support, customer support, relationship and stakeholder management, risk and compliance, analysis and reporting, finance and resource management, and managing self and others.

Key responsibilities include planning and delivery functions, monitoring performance, deploying engagement plans, supporting confidential materials handling, sorting and packing exam materials, supporting venue selection, providing customer support, managing relationships, undertaking risk management, following corporate risk management processes, and leading wash-up meetings.

Safeguarding Statement

The British Council is committed to safeguarding children, young people and adults who we work with. We believe that all children and adults everywhere in the world deserve to live in safe environments and have the right to be protected from all forms of abuse, maltreatment and exploitation as set out in article 19, UNCRC (United Nations Convention on the Rights of the Child) 1989. Appointment to positions where there is direct involvement with vulnerable groups will be dependent on thorough checks being completed in line with legal requirements and with the British Council’s Safeguarding policies for Adults and Children.
